Vitus was a Christian martyr from Sicily. He is considered the patron saint of dancers and entertainers. He is also said to protect against lightning strikes, animal attacks, and oversleeping.

“Vitus is the patron saint of the city of Rijeka in Croatia; the towns of Ciminna and Vita in Sicily; Forio on the island of Ischia, the town of Sapri in Campania; the contrada of San Vito, in Torella dei Lombardi, in Avellino; the town of Rapone, Italy; the Gooi region in the Netherlands; the Italian colony of San Vito in Costa Rica; and the town of St. Vith in Belgium.”
